  15. ID is internal diameter CS cross section is the thickness of the rubber so OD outside diameter is ID plus two times CS.

  23. peatff

    Pete

    That's just a saw running out of fuel. Check out a few carb rebuild videos and make sure your diaphragm is the right way round and the metering arm is set plus everything is clean. It doesn't sound like there's a lot wrong if it will fire and run.
